Boosting Your Immunity with Raw Honey
Raw honey is a very natural sweetener that comes with a wide range of health advantages. It is also rich in antibacterial properties. These properties may assist in supporting the immune system. Usually, this is a great option among people who want to ensure overall health. Raw honey also has a history of calming sore throats. That is due to its natural antimicrobial properties. This renders it a home remedy popular for colds and flu.
Moreover, the compounds found in honey could help control blood sugar. This makes it a superior choice among diabetics when used in moderation. Studies indicate that drinking honey could even boost the well-being of your digestive tract. It does that by facilitating the development of healthy bacteria.
Using Maple Syrup
Another popular natural sweetener is maple syrup. It can be used many times to make pancakes tastier. But its worth is much broader than its sweetness. Maple syrup contains essential minerals in abundance. Those minerals do not merely aid in healthy bone formation. They enhance immunity, too.
Moreover, antioxidants are contained within the syrup. Thanks to that, it may assist in avoiding free radical damage in the body. The trace minerals found in the maple syrup are not only essential to cellular activity. They help maintain energy levels, too. This is true, especially during the day. Maple syrup offers balanced sweetness. But refined sugar doesn’t provide balanced sweetness.
Incorporating Stevia
Stevia is another healthy alternative. So, individuals can use it to reduce their caloric consumption. Stevia is not just a non-calorie product. It is also a plant-based sweetener. It is helpful for individuals who want to manage their weight. Stevia is all-natural. It has been discovered to assist in the regulation of blood sugar levels.
Research has established that stevia has no significant impact on insulin levels. As such, it can be safely used by individuals who wish to maintain their metabolism. Stevia also tastes more natural than synthetics. It frequently contains an aftertaste.
